java-web-start - java web start 找不到 java 运行时
问题描述
您好我正在尝试运行 javaws 但它提示:要打开此 Web Start 应用程序,您需要下载 Java 运行时环境。
我确定 JRE 已安装,也许 javaws 没有找到它,我该如何解决?
Johns-MacBook-Pro:~ johnmactavish$ java --version
java 13.0.2 2020-01-14
Java(TM) SE Runtime Environment (build 13.0.2+8)
Java HotSpot(TM) 64-Bit Server VM (build 13.0.2+8, mixed mode, sharing)
Johns-MacBook-Pro:~ johnmactavish$ javaws
No Java runtime present, requesting install.
Unable to locate a Java Runtime to invoke.
Johns-MacBook-Pro:~ johnmactavish$
解决方案
Java Web Start ( javaws
) 在 Java 9 中被弃用并在 Java 11 中被删除。
当您使用 java 13 时,您可以从 13 降级到 8,或者寻找替代方案。
也许像https://openwebstart.com/这样的替代方案可以帮助您解决这个问题。
PS:如果您使用工具来管理诸如sdkman
或这样的版本,则可能在 sdkman 提供的 SDK @ 版本 8 中也不可用。
推荐阅读
- django - 链式表单填写django表单
- python - 意外的导入行为:导入了不存在的模块
- python - django 管理站点中没有电话号码记录
- swift - 如何在 Swift 的范围内生成不同的随机数?
- xcode - 如何编辑 Xcode 11 中设置的灰色键绑定
- c# - ASP.NET Core 2.0 服务生命周期
- python - 使用 python odbc 游标更新查询 - 不工作
- django - Cpanel postgresql 中的迁移问题
- java - 避免为房间类型转换器重新创建 Gson 实例
- laravel - 如何验证应该在给定数组中的 ID - Laravel